Ather Energy raises Rs.200-Cr from Stride Ventures

Economic Times  

Electric scooter maker Ather Energy has raised INR 200 crore from venture debt firm Stride Ventures through series C3 debentures.Separately, the company’s co-founders Tarun Mehta and Swapnil Jain have invested INR 86 crore via series F preference shares.Ather Energy had raised INR 900 crore in September 2023 from Hero MotoCorp and GIC through a rights issue. In December, Hero MotoCorp increased its stake to 39.7% by investing another INR 140 crore. Other investors in the company include the National Investment and Infrastructure Fund and Tiger Global.Ather’s operating revenue grew over fourfold to INR 1,784 crore in FY23, while its net loss also widened over twofold to INR 864.5 crore.
